Recognizing the Art Behind Metal Stamping
At its core, metal stamping is the procedure of transforming level metal sheets right into details forms through pressure and accuracy. This isn't a one-size-fits-all procedure; it entails several strategies like flexing, punching, creating, and embossing-- each chosen for the task at hand. Every bend and cut is carried out with incredible precision, assisted by the devices and passes away crafted for the work.
This process requires more than simply machines-- it calls for a proficient team and advanced modern technology. The artistry of tool and die shops depend on producing custom passes away that allow for the exact recreation of parts, to the tiniest detail. Whether generating simple brackets or complex automotive components, accuracy is non-negotiable.
How Metal Stamping Powers Modern Living
Take a look around your home or office and you'll locate numerous products brought to life by metal stamping. The architectural frame of your dish washer, the adapters in your mobile phone, the brace holding your cars and truck's dashboard-- all these parts owe their existence to stamped steel.
In the automobile globe, the need for resilience and uniformity makes progressive die marking a favored. This technique involves a series of terminals, each carrying out a special function as the metal breakthroughs via journalism. It's perfect for high-volume runs and makes sure each item satisfies exacting standards.
But it does not quit with autos. In the medical area, where dependability can be a matter of necessity, metal stamping is made use of to craft surgical tools and tool parts. In the aerospace market, marked parts must take on extreme problems while fulfilling tight resistances. The exact same is true in consumer electronic devices, where space-saving, high-functionality styles call for stamped steel components that are both light-weight and strong.
Accuracy, Speed, and Reliability: Why Metal Stamping Matters
So why has metal stamping end up being such a best method throughout a lot of industries? Most importantly: speed. Once the dies are set up, hundreds of identical parts can be produced with little variation. This level of repeatability is vital when uniformity matters.
After that there's the question of cost-effectiveness. Standard machining could take longer and entail even more material waste. But stamping, particularly when done with progressive die innovation, maintains production moving fast and successfully. It's one of the smartest methods to meet high-volume manufacturing objectives without giving up high quality.
The integrity of this process additionally can not be overstated. When you're generating thousands-- or perhaps millions-- of components, a little problem can come to be a large issue. That's why partnering with a seasoned tool and die company is so crucial. The ideal team makes sure every part is made to spec, whenever.
